When to drop off 2nd Harvest food donations. by [deleted] in youngstown

[–]Warholsmorehol 11 points12 points  (0 children)

From their website:

"An appointment is not needed to drop off food. We are able to accept food donations Monday – Friday between 8: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m. Please be prepared to provide our staff with the organization and contact information. All donated items should be unopened and unexpired. We consider the delivery of your food drive as part of your donation. Food and Funds may be brought to our warehouse located at:

Second Harvest Food Bank of the Mahoning Valley
2805 Salt Springs Rd. Youngstown, OH 44509"

You can drop off food at locations that are hosting the food drives on the weekend, for example, Westside Bowl (2617 Mahoning Ave) is a drop off point that is open on the weekend.

piercer not app certified but invented the daith? by guesswhatchikenbutt in piercing

[–]Warholsmorehol 14 points15 points  (0 children)

Not all great piercers are APP, but it's a great starting point. I've often recommended folks call APP shops to see if they can get suggestions of closer shops that may not be on the list but are great shops. Mostly you want to go to someone who knows what they are doing, uses quality jewelry, and has great work & hygiene standards- and not every one of them paid for the certificate. I've seen APP folks that are awful. It happens. Erik is a really quality piercer.
